Acconon® MC8-2 EP/NF
Chemical Name:
Caprylocaproyl Macrogolglycerides
Functions:
Solubilizer, Stabilizer, Bioavailability Enhancer, Encapsulant, Surfactant, Emulsifier, Co-Emulsifier
CAS Number:
85536-01-8
Dosage Form:
Tablets, Ointments, Lotions, Capsules, Creams
Labeling Claims:
Vegan, Non-GMO, Aflatoxin-free, Mycotoxins-free, BSE-free, Polychlorinated Biphenyls (PCB)-free, TSE-free, Kosher, CMR Substances-free
Certifications & Compliance:
National Formulary (NF), FDA IID, United States Pharmacopeia (USP), ISO 45001, ISO 14001, European Pharmacopeia (Ph. Eur.), Hazard Analysis Critical Control Point (HACCP), GFSI Certified, FDA Compliant, ISO 9001, BRC Certified, The Food Allergen Labeling & Consumer Protection Act of 2004 (FALCPA), Vegan, GMP, Kosher, Generally Recognized As Safe (GRAS)
Acconon® MC8-2 EP/NF is a mixture of monoesters, diesters, and triesters of glycerol and monoesters and diesters of polyethylene glycols with a mean relative molecular weight between 200-400. It may contain free macrogols. It is manufactured in USA.
Sterotex® NF
INCI Name:
Hydrogenated Cottonseed Oil
Chemical Name:
Vegetable Oil, Hydrogenated
CAS Number:
68334-28-1
Functions:
Emollient, Bulking Agent, Conditioner, Encapsulant, Binder, Occlusive, Controlled Release Agent, Lubricant
Dosage Form:
Tablets, Capsules, Suppositories
Ingredient Origin:
Natural Origin, Plant Origin, Non-Animal Origin
Synonyms:
Hardened vegetable oils, Hydrogenated mixed vegetable oils, Hydrogenated plant oils, Hydrogenated shortening, Hydrogenated vegetable fats, Hydrogenated vegetable oil, Hydrogenated vegetable shortening, Vegetable shortening
Sterotex® NF is a powder that is widely used as a lubricant in tablet manufacturing in pharmaceutical and food supplement industries. It may be used in compacting and compounding processes in the catalyst, ceramic and powder metallurgy fields. Sterotex® NF is derived from fully refined, bleached and deodorized renewable vegetable oil, and is a neutral organic ester (triglyceride) that is low in ash content. Sterotex® NF is produced according to Kosher requirements. It is manufactured in USA.

Acconon® C-50 EP/NF
Chemical Name:
Stearoyl Macrogolglycerides
CAS Number:
9011-21-6
Functions:
Carrier, Surfactant, Solubilizer, Bioavailability Enhancer, Encapsulant, Emulsifier
Dosage Form:
Tablets, Ointments, Lotions, Capsules, Creams
Labeling Claims:
Vegan, Non-GMO, Aflatoxin-free, Mycotoxins-free, BSE-free, Polychlorinated Biphenyls (PCB)-free, TSE-free, CMR Substances-free
Certifications & Compliance:
National Formulary (NF), United States Pharmacopeia (USP), European Pharmacopeia (Ph. Eur.), Hazard Analysis Critical Control Point (HACCP), FDA Compliant, ISO 9001, BRC Certified, Vegan, GMP, Generally Recognized As Safe (GRAS)
Synonyms:
Glyceryl polyoxyethylene stearate, Macrogol 20 glyceryl monostearate, PEG glyceryl stearate, Poly(oxyethylene) glyceryl stearate, Polyethylene glycol glycerol stearate, Polyethylene glycol glyceryl stearate, Polyoxyethylene glycerol stearate
Stearoyl macrogolglycerides are mixtures of monoesters, diesters and triesters of glycerol and monoesters and diesters of macrogols (polyethylene glycols (PEG) with a mean relative molecular mass between 300 and 4000). They are obtained by partial alcoholysis of saturated oils containing mainly triglycerides of stearic acid using macrogol (PEG) or by esterification of glycerol and macrogol (PEG) with saturated fatty acids or by mixture of glycerol esters and condensates of ethylene oxide with the fatty acids of these hydrogenated oils. The product may contain free polyethylene glycols, and appears as a pale-yellow, waxy solid. It is manufactured in USA.
